本人大学有过这门课,当时基本没去听,不过我记的考试前突击了2天就过了,因为考试题很弱智...
现在后悔了,
本人决定进入it界方向为java方向,现在参加了培训机构,把c语言(给java打基础)花了1个月系统的学习一遍,自我感觉除了指针那只会简单的用和数据结构算法那掌握的不好,其他的还是不错的,昨天用1下午时间编了个扑克牌梭哈的小游戏(控制台的600来行自己想的能运行),感觉应该算入门了,逻辑循环函数什么的练的也比较到位了(自我感觉)
关于下一个阶段有两种选择,1个是学java(我手里有java编程思想4),另一个是数据结构(我手里有c版的),应该学习哪个呢?我有些迷惑数据结构我在网上下了大量的视频,大概看到树的那章,由于c版的都是用指针写的,所以我也只能说现在达到一个能看懂,能想出思路,但是写不出来(因为指针用不好)都说java中没有明显的指针,并且数据结构的很多部分都已经封装好,我应该怎么办呢,是继续专研数据结构(顺便把指针用好了),还是看java,数据结构在java中的重要性有多大呢?希望过来人给我一个建议!谢谢

解决方案 »

  1.   

    数据结构要学,java编程思想也要看。如果对c的指针能够有很好的理解的话对java还是有很大帮助的。
      

  2.   

    ok,谢谢楼上几位,如果我想提高c的知识,应该选哪本书好呢,本人c语言的循环条件函数结构应用的都比较熟练,也试着自己能写上千行的代码,就是指针不大常用,并且像c语言版的数据结构那种全是指针表示的伪代码看着发蒙,或者说看懂了自己不一定能写出来,大家能推荐点好书吗,我10.1去买,希望经典一点的全面的最好是国外的中文版本的(对国内it失去信心)还有所谓的基础指的是什么呢?数学算法,数据结构,还是oo思想?哪一方面更重要,谁能告诉我,我迷茫